Método FormatConditions.Add (Excel)
Agrega un nuevo formato condicional.
Sintaxis
expresión. Agregar (Tipo, Operador, Fórmula1, Fórmula2)
Expresión Variable que representa un objeto FormatConditions .
Parameters
Nombre | Obligatorio/opcional | Tipo de datos | Descripción |
---|---|---|---|
Type | Obligatorio | XlFormatConditionType | Especifica si el formato condicional está basado en el valor de una celda o en una expresión. |
Operator | Opcional | Variant | Operador de formato condicional. Puede ser una de las siguientes constantes XlFormatConditionOperator : xlBetween, xlEqual, xlGreater, xlGreaterEqual, xlLess, xlLessEqual, xlNotBetween o xlNotEqual. Si Type es xlExpression, el argumento Operator se omite. |
Formula1 | Opcional | Variant | Valor o expresión correspondiente al formato condicional. Puede ser un valor constante, un valor de cadena, una referencia de celda o una fórmula. |
Formula2 | Opcional | Variant | El valor o la expresión asociados con la segunda parte del formato condicional cuando Operator es xlBetween o xlNotBetween (de lo contrario, el argumento se omite). Puede ser un valor constante, un valor de cadena, una referencia de celda o una fórmula. |
Valor devuelto
Objeto FormatCondition que representa el nuevo formato condicional.
Comentarios
Use el método Modify para modificar un formato condicional existente o use el método Delete para eliminar un formato existente antes de agregar uno nuevo.
Ejemplo:
En este ejemplo, se agrega un formato condicional a las celdas E1:E10.
With Worksheets(1).Range("e1:e10").FormatConditions _
.Add(xlCellValue, xlGreater, "=$a$1")
With .Borders
.LineStyle = xlContinuous
.Weight = xlThin
.ColorIndex = 6
End With
With .Font
.Bold = True
.ColorIndex = 3
End With
End With
Soporte técnico y comentarios
¿Tiene preguntas o comentarios sobre VBA para Office o esta documentación? Vea Soporte técnico y comentarios sobre VBA para Office para obtener ayuda sobre las formas en las que puede recibir soporte técnico y enviar comentarios.